    Shopping in Detroit

    Detroit's Eastern Market is a favourite destination for fresh produce from Michigan and neighbouring Canada. Most Detroiters conduct their shopping sprees in the suburbs: Troy for the luxurious shops at Somerset Collection, Birmingham for trendy boutiques. Downtown shops like Habatat Galleries and the Detroit Artists' Market sell items synonymous with the city, like automotive accessories, locally produced music and original artworks. Most shops are open daily 10am-6pm.

    1. 1. Detroit Artists' Market - Shops

      Show more

      This artists' collective near the Cultural District features original works created by local area artists. Detroit Artists' Market dates back to the 1930s Depression, and offers visitors the chance to buy hand-crafted ceramics, jewellery blown glass and oil paintings.Show this on map

    1. 4. Eastern Market - Markets

      Show more
      Eastern Market, Detroit. Courtesy of Eastern Market

      Come rain or shine, shoppers gather at Detroit's landmark Eastern Market, the largest historic public market in the US. Stalls sell produce from farms in Michigan, Ohio and Canada, including preserves and cheeses.Show this on map

    4. 8. Pewabic Pottery - Specialists

      Show more
      Pewabic Pottery, Detroit. Courtesy of Travel Michigan

      Downtown Pewabic Pottery has enjoyed a reputation for quality since its inception during the American Arts and Crafts movement in 1903. Earth-tone glazes adorn wall tiles and vessels with floral and Art Deco motifs. Pewabic's shop and museum are also on site.Show this on map
